I have only used cuda2.3 only and i am presently learning that only...
I installed the Visual Studio 2008 then cuda toolkit, then cuda sdk and then Visual Studio Cuda Wizard(Did you install it? If not then try doing that)...since i do not have a GPU so i run the programs that i make on EmuDebug mode in Visual Studio.
Visual Studio crates problems sometimes...
Therefore, i prefer working on linux...You may use any flavour of it.
Fedora or RedHat or Ubuntu even...
